Transaction 59700efb5d63033230e234cc492916376930cb9ff85a831960a48e0584a12de4
1 Input
1 Output
-
59700efb5d63033230e234cc492916376930cb9ff85a831960a48e0584a12de4:0
- value
- 1006206
- script pubkey
- OP_0 OP_PUSHBYTES_20 10fd3ee88d11fee5821c9eea7dcc44646480bd4e
- address
- bc1qzr7na6ydz8lwtqsunm48mnzyv3jgp02wks9qzj